A driver clocked travelling at 192 km/hr in Hamilton allegedly claimed his passenger had a stomach ache.

The driver was caught going 192 km/hr on the QEW at Fifty Road in Hamilton, the OPP said on X Tuesday (Dec. 12) evening.

OPP said the driver claimed he was in a rush to get his passenger home because of a stomach ache.

“Maybe the speed was aggravating the nausea?” OPP said on X.

This isn’t the first time, and likely won’t be the last, drivers have used an excuse for excessive speed. In September, a Brampton driver used the urgent need of a bathroom as an excuse for speeding.

In this week’s incident, a 42-year-old driver faces stunt driving charges, his vehicle was impounded for 14 days and his licence was suspended for 30 days.
